We are Lexington Heights

Lexington Heights Inc. is a Summer Resort Community.

We are incorporated under the Summer Resort Owners Act 137 of 1929.  Lexington Heights is located approximately 18 miles north of Port Huron and 3 miles south of Lexington, within Worth Township, Michigan. Please note that Lexington Heights is not organized as a Homeowners Association.

Copies of our community By-Laws are available via the link below. For inquiries or to reach community officers, please refer to the contact information provided on the Contact page.

Our community holds two General Membership Meetings annually and the Board of Trustees convene bi-monthly throughout the summer season to address governance and operational matters.

Who owns the parkway along the bluff?

The parkway along the bluff is owned and managed by Lexington Heights, Inc. As your Board of Trustees, we have the responsibility to make sure this beautiful area, as well as the bluff and beaches are maintained and preserved.

Please Note this By-law Change:

No person shall trim, cut, or dislodge any shrubs, grass, trees, or vegetation from the parks, parkways, or bluff within the Corporate limits of Lexington Heights, Inc., without a written permit from the Board of Trutees.  At a minimum, a fine of $500.00 and/or cost to restore the property to its original condition will be imposed for unauthorized cutting on the bluff and parkways.
